Join this tour to Mathura and Vrindavan to explore the birthplace of Lord Krishna. During this full-day trip, you will also visit many temples and ancient sites that hold much significance to Hinduism. Your first stop will be Prem Mandir - Shyama Shyam Dham. This monument to God’s love, Prem Mandir, is an elaborately carved white marble of wonder. Each stone of the temple has been hand carved by hundreds of temple artisans, who have been working on this project since 2001. Next, head to Banke Bihari Temple, constructed in 1864 as a Hindu temple dedicated to Lord Krishna, it is amongst the most attractive, holiest and famous temples of Lord Krishna of Vrindavan in India.



Next up, you will visit ISKCON Vrindavan, a thriving spiritual centre for the International Society for Krishna Consciousness. On a daily basis, pilgrims from around the world and nearby Delhi flock to the centre to worship. The founder of ISKCON, Srila Prabhupada, chose to build the temple in 1975 to give strength to his devotees. Then, you will proceed for Mathura, continue to Krishna Janma Bhoomi Mandir, Sri Krishna Janmasthan and Sri Krishna Janmabhoomi Temple Complex. Later, head to Dwarkadheesh Temple, one of the most visited shrines of Mathura. Built in 1814, the Temple is said to have been constructed by Seth Gokul Das Parikh who was the treasurer of the Gwalior Estate.



After the temple visit, move on to Vishram Ghat located near Dwarkadhish Temple which is on the bank of the holy River Yamuna where there are a total of 25 ghats in Mathura today, of which, the most important is the Vishram Ghat, where according to legend, Shri Krishna took his rest after killing Kansa. It is at Vishram Ghat that the traditional parikrama starts and ends.
